本文主要是介绍CMIP6降水单位转换,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!
cmip6中的降水单位一般是 k g m − 2 s − 1 kgm^{-2}s^{-1} kgm−2s−1 ,一般观测降水数据如GPCP为 m m / d a y mm/day mm/day,如何转换呢?
# 转换为mm/day
def kgm2s_to_mmday(kg_m2_s):return kg_m2_s * 86400# 转换为mm^2/day^2
def kgm2s_to_mm2day2(kg_m2_s):mm_day = kgm2s_to_mmday(kg_m2_s)return mm_day / 86400# 示例使用
kg_m2_s = 10 # 例如,某个数据为10 kg/m^2/s
mm_day = kgm2s_to_mmday(kg_m2_s)
mm2_day2 = kgm2s_to_mm2day2(kg_m2_s)print("转换为 mm/day:", mm_day)
print("转换为 mm^2/day^2:", mm2_day2)
https://www.researchgate.net/post/How-do-I-convert-ERA-Interim-precipitation-estimates-from-kg-m2-s-to-mm-day
这篇关于CMIP6降水单位转换的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!